I have been a home health nurse for 17.5 years, but recently became disabled due to Long-COVID. The past four years have been a long journey of slow recovery, filled with many challenges that I have worked hard to overcome. Music has always been a source of comfort for me, and over the past year, I have been able to return to playing my harp—a passion I have had since childhood. I started playing a Troubadour Lyon & Healy III Lever harp in grade school, learning mostly on my own since there were no harp teachers in my area. Through dedication and annual Suzuki Harp Institutes, I advanced enough to play music with my siblings but being on a lever harp slowed my progress and I dreamed of purchasing a pedal harp so I started saving for one. As I grew older, financial responsibilities and school loans made it impossible to purchase my own harp or grow that small harp fund. The lever harp I had on loan was aging. It developed major issues that caused me to stop playing for a time. Now, as I recover from Long-COVID and prepare to return to work, I have pulled out my old harp and, with some birthday money, had it repaired enough to play again. Playing the harp has been an important part of my rehabilitation and a much-needed outlet for stress. Despite new challenges due to my disability, I have worked hard to regain my skills and am now taking harp lessons for the first time in my life. However, my lever harp is now 41 years old with continued issues. Lever changes have also become a major struggle for me while playing advancing harp pieces. I looked into older pedal harps and learned they can come with costly repairs that can equal the cost of a new pedal harp.

After much research, I have found the perfect solution: a new Camac Clio-EX pedal harp. This harp is among the most affordable pedal harps, has a beautiful sound, and comes with its own maintenance tools, which will save money in the long run. With such a purchase come other expenses as well, including a transport case, harp trolley, stool, extra strings, and shipping. I will also need to repair my 2011 Honda Civic so I can safely transport the harp to lessons and performances. The vehicle repairs are a more affordable option than purchasing a larger vehicle, and will allow me to continue pursuing my passion for playing the harp.
